Understanding the Composition and Production of Sisal
Sisal originates from the Agave sisalana plant, a succulent native to the Yucatán Peninsula in Mexico. Commercial production now occurs in various tropical regions, including Brazil, Tanzania, and Kenya. The plant requires a hot, dry climate to thrive, and its leaves contain long, strong fibers that are the source of sisal. The process begins with harvesting the mature leaves, which are then split lengthways, and the fibers are mechanically extracted through a process called decortication. These fibers are then washed, dried, and graded based on quality, with longer, finer fibers commanding higher prices. The resulting sisal fibers are inherently strong and durable, contributing to the rope's resilience.
The sustainability of sisal cultivation is a significant benefit. The agave plant requires minimal water and pesticides, making it an environmentally friendly crop. Furthermore, the plant can grow well in marginal lands, meaning it doesn't compete with food crops for prime agricultural land. After fiber extraction, the remaining plant material can be utilized as fertilizer or biomass for energy production, minimizing waste. This holistic approach to resource utilization contributes to sisal's reputation as a sustainable material. The inherent properties of the fiber, combined with responsible farming practices, make sisal an increasingly popular choice for environmentally conscious consumers.

Diverse Applications of Sisal Rope
The strength and versatility of sisal rope make it suitable for a remarkably wide range of applications. Historically, its primary use was in maritime industries for rigging, anchoring, and securing cargo. This continues today, although synthetic ropes have gained prominence. However, sisal retains its value in situations where a natural, biodegradable material is preferred. In agriculture, sisal rope is used for tying crops, building fences, and securing hay bales. Gardeners frequently employ it for training climbing plants, creating decorative borders, and crafting plant hangers. The natural aesthetic of sisal lends itself well to creating a rustic and organic look in outdoor spaces.
Beyond these functional uses, sisal rope has become a popular material for crafting and interior design. It's used to create macramé plant hangers, decorative wall art, and unique lighting fixtures. Its texture adds visual interest to furniture, and it's often incorporated into lampshades, chair upholstery, and even decorative knots. The inherent durability of sisal also makes it suitable for cat scratching posts, providing a natural and satisfying outlet for feline energy. With a little creativity, the possibilities for utilizing sisal rope are endless.
DIY Projects and Crafting with Sisal Rope
Sisal rope is exceptionally well-suited to DIY projects. Macramé, an ancient art of knotting, utilizes sisal to create intricate designs for plant hangers, wall decorations, and jewelry. Its ability to hold knots securely and maintain its shape makes it ideal for this purpose. Furthermore, sisal rope can be easily dyed in various colors, expanding the creative possibilities. Simple projects like wrapping sisal around vases, bottles, or furniture legs can instantly transform ordinary items into unique statement pieces. Its coarseness offers a good grip for gluing and adhering other materials, enabling countless customization options.
When undertaking DIY projects with sisal, safety should be a priority. Wear gloves to protect your hands from the rough fibers, and use caution when cutting the rope to avoid fraying. A sharp knife or scissors are recommended for clean cuts, and sealing the ends with glue can prevent unraveling. A well-ventilated area is essential when working with dyes or adhesives, and it’s always wise to follow the manufacturer’s instructions for any chemicals used. Proper preparation and safety precautions ensure a smooth and fulfilling crafting experience.

Caring for and Maintaining Sisal Rope
While sisal rope is remarkably durable, proper care and maintenance are essential to prolong its lifespan. Exposure to moisture is the primary enemy, as it can cause the fibers to weaken and rot. If the rope becomes wet, it should be thoroughly dried in a well-ventilated area, away from direct sunlight. Prolonged exposure to sunlight can also degrade the fibers, leading to brittleness and fading. Storing sisal rope in a cool, dry place protects it from the elements and helps maintain its strength.
Regular inspection for signs of wear and tear is crucial. Look for frayed ends, broken strands, and areas of discoloration. Minor fraying can be addressed by carefully trimming the loose fibers or securing them with a dab of glue. More significant damage may indicate that the rope is no longer safe for its intended purpose and should be replaced. Addressing issues promptly prevents further deterioration and ensures the continued reliability of the rope. Proper maintenance ensures you receive maximum utility from your sisal rope investment.
Cleaning and Protecting Sisal Rope
Cleaning sisal rope generally involves removing loose dirt and debris with a brush or vacuum. Avoid using excessive amounts of water, as it can damage the fibers. For more stubborn stains, a mild detergent can be diluted with water and gently applied to the affected area. Rinse thoroughly and allow to air dry. Applying a protective coating, such as beeswax or linseed oil, can help repel moisture and enhance the rope’s durability. However, be aware that the coating may alter the rope’s color and texture, so test it on an inconspicuous area first.
Treating sisal rope with a preservative can also deter mold and mildew growth. Numerous products are available specifically designed for natural fibers and can provide an added layer of protection against environmental factors. Always follow the manufacturer's instructions carefully when applying any protective coating or preservative, ensuring proper ventilation and avoiding direct contact with skin. A proactive approach to cleaning and protecting sisal rope will significantly extend its service life.

Exploring Sustainable Alternatives and Future Trends
While sisal is already a sustainable material, ongoing research seeks to further enhance its production and processing methods. Innovations in fiber extraction techniques aim to minimize waste and reduce energy consumption. The development of bio-based coatings and preservatives offers a more environmentally friendly alternative to conventional treatments. Furthermore, exploring the potential of combining sisal fibers with other natural materials, such as hemp or jute, could yield even stronger and more durable composite ropes.
The growing demand for eco-friendly materials is driving increased interest in sisal and other natural fiber alternatives. Consumers are increasingly seeking products with a lower environmental impact, and sisal rope aligns with this trend. This shift in consumer preference is expected to stimulate further innovation and investment in sustainable sisal production. The future of sisal rope looks bright, as it continues to offer a viable and resilient solution for a wide range of applications.
